Have you ever wondered where the money goes? I remember as a kid I thought that all the money from the tithe was gathered up and put in a big rocket ship and sent up to heaven!



I know better know, in fact the money stays in your home church and goes to fund evangelist out in the world. If your church is a true New Testament church than they fund many different outreach ministries, remember we are commanded to preach the good news to ALL men. Well in this new day and age how do you think we can do that the church has no money? We can’t just magically appear in India or Japan. No it takes plane tickets equipment and all that other stuff.



Also, your tithe goes to pay your pastors, the bible says in 1 Corinthians 9:14, “In the same way, the Lord ordered that those who preach the Good News should be supported by those who benefit from it.” I mean com’ on your pastors and preachers work hard for you! As a matter of fact, the word says that they will be judged harder because they have been given charge over your souls.
